

Randy was born in Calhoun County, Alabama and went to Oxford High School where he played football. He joined the Navy after high school and served for 9 years. Later, Randy graduated from Southern Illinois University with a BS in aviation management, and he spent most of his career working for the Federal Aviation Administration from which he retired in 2012.
Randy lived a life full of special moments. He loved being called “Pawpaw”; he loved Alabama football and fresh oysters, and he loved life’s sweet pleasures like candied apples and marshmallow peeps. Most importantly, Randy loved the Lord, and his family takes comfort in the knowledge that he “fought the good fight” and is now with his Heavenly Father.
Randy was preceded to heaven by his baby daughter, Kelly and his parents Arnold and Louise Brooks. Left to remember him with much love is wife Carol Brooks, his daughter Emily Surrett (Jimmy), his daughter by marriage, Kari Matteson (Andy), his grandchildren Joshua and Jenna Surrett and Rylee and Shelby Matteson, and his brother Dennis Brooks (Becky). He is also survived by many extended family members and friends who will miss him dearly.
